    Chairman of the Federal Reserve, Jerome Powell gave a testimony yesterday and during the questioning section, was asked about the Fed’s plans for digital currency in light of China, Libra and other countries and corporations making headway on implementing various systems.

    The Chairman had a fair amount to say about digital currencies, saying that the fed is “taking a deep look” at digital currency.

    It’s very early stages and there is not going to be any sort of fedcoin anytime soon, but the chairman did have quite a bit to say about privacy and the importance of thoroughly investigating these technologies.
